Lacroix earns top boxer at Alberta finals in Stony Plain

By Sean Rooney on February 28, 2018.

Medicine Hat News

Janick Lacroix is heading back to nationals.

The Medicine Hat Boxing Club pugilist won his fourth provincial title Sunday in Stony Plain, beating Edmonton Cougar Club’s Ethan Pasek by split decision.

Fighting in the 69 kilogram junior division, Lacroix —who’s been with the Hat club for the past year and a half —also stopped Lethbridge’s Terrance Reis in the second round of his first fight Saturday. He was also named best boxer of the provincial event.

Having got to the national final last year in Quebec, Lacroix will return this year with a few more factors on his side. Notably, nationals are in Edmonton, which is a far simpler trip. They begin March 28.

In the meantime, Lacroix will get a taste for some international competition when he goes to Regina March 16. A team from Ireland will be there according to coach Kerry Fahlman.
